Industrial equipment and machinery such as forklifts, cranes, and loaders rely on radiators to dissipate heat from internal combustion engines during operation. During operation, the radiator cap ensures that the pressure in the cooling system is maintained at optimum at all times. It allows air out of the system in case of high pressure. A faulty radiator cap can cause the coolant to overheat and boil, preventing the radiator from cooling the engine and subsequently causing overheating and breakdown of the machinery.
